Middle School Lady 'Cats Sweep Poplar Bluff

By Andrew Cato, ShowMe Times Sports Editor


The Dexter Middle School Lady Bearcats put on an outstanding show Friday night, downing the Poplar Bluff Lady Mules in both the seventh (28-21) and eighth (43-24) grade contests.

The Lady ‘Cats got one of their first tastes of playing in the Bearcat Event Center, and the young squads definitely rose to the occasion.


The seventh grade contest was easily the more entertaining of the two. The Mules jumped out to a quick 5-0 lead, before a pair of steals from Harley Allen and Emily Mouser cut the Mule lead to 5-4. The two teams traded buckets until the end of the first quarter, with Dexter on top 10-9.

Both squads played outstanding defense in the second quarter - each team only scored two points - to send the Lady ‘Cats into the locker room with a 12-11 halftime lead.

Sydney Rodgers quickly put 4 points on the board to open the second half and increase Dexter’s lead to 16-11, but the Mules went on a 4 point lead to bring it back to a one-point game. At the end of the third, Dexter led 18-17.

Allen had a big fourth quarter, coming up with a block and steal, and hitting a big three-point basket at the 5:50 mark. Dexter’s defense stood tough, and held the Mules to just three points in the closing frame to take a 28-21 victory.

Poplar Bluff won the opening tipoff of the eighth grade contest, but MaKayla Waldner quickly stole the ball and put two points on the board for the Lady ‘Cats. Dakota Reynolds hit two threes late in the opening frame to help propel the ‘Cats to 14 unanswered points. The Mules were able to squeeze in a bucket at the close of the quarter, but Dexter held a commanding 14-2 lead at the end of the frame.

Julia Hahn came off the bench and hit a pair of threes midway through the second quarter, which the ‘Cats opened with a 7 point run. Waldner picked up a block that led to a Alexis Tankersley trey in the last minute of the opening half. The Lady ‘Cats went into the half with a 27-8 lead.

Waldner hit a three to open the second half, helping the Lady ‘Cats to a 38-12 lead at the end of the third.


Poplar Bluff’s defense stepped up in the fourth quarter, holding the ‘Cats to just five points, but it was too little, too late for the Mules. The Lady ‘Cats would go on to earn a 43-24 victory.


Both DMS squads are a perfect 11-0 on the season, and will be in action again on Tuesday, when they host the Kennett Lady Indians at T.S. Hill Middle School.

The contest is set to get underway with the seventh grade game tipping off at 6:00 p.m., and the eighth grade game immediately following.
